About UM

Country of Origin: United States (brand HQ) with global manufacturing
Founder: UM International (Villegas family)
Best Known For: Value cruisers and commuters tailored to Latin American/Asian markets

Company History

UM curates globally sourced platforms—singles and small twins—into region-specific cruisers and commuters with approachable pricing. The pitch is simple: familiar styling, practical ergonomics, and broad parts availability through local partners. ABS/EFI adoption and corrosion-aware finishes improved day-to-day livability. Historically, UM shows how brand, logistics, and aftersales can translate worldwide supply into credible local choices.
